Chi Ho Chan is a scholar working on Molecular Biology, Environmental Engineering and Biomedical Engineering. According to data from OpenAlex, Chi Ho Chan has authored 25 papers receiving a total of 991 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Molecular Biology, 12 papers in Environmental Engineering and 6 papers in Biomedical Engineering. Recurrent topics in Chi Ho Chan's work include Microbial Fuel Cells and Bioremediation (12 papers), Metal Extraction and Bioleaching (6 papers) and Electrochemical Analysis and Applications (5 papers). Chi Ho Chan is often cited by papers focused on Microbial Fuel Cells and Bioremediation (12 papers), Metal Extraction and Bioleaching (6 papers) and Electrochemical Analysis and Applications (5 papers). Chi Ho Chan collaborates with scholars based in United States, Canada and Italy. Chi Ho Chan's co-authors include Daniel R. Bond, Lori Zacharoff, Caleb E. Levar, Fernanda Jiménez Otero, Yanfang Jiang, John E. Cronan, Jorge C. Escalante‐Semerena, Komal Joshi, Jonathan P. Badalamenti and Fengbin Wang and has published in prestigious journals such as Applied and Environmental Microbiology, Biochemistry and Journal of Bacteriology.
